  • Publication number: 20230036555
    Abstract: Systems, methods and apparatus for the thermal conversion of biomass into biochar. A mobile platform may be used to maneuver a mobile biochar generation system within a field of biomass. The biomass may be harvested, preprocessed and pyrolyzed. After pyrolyzation, the biochar may be cooled to a predetermined temperature by integrating water and liquid nutrients into the biochar. The system may then control the application of the infused biochar by adjusting a spreading attachment and a plowing attachment.

  • Publication number: 20150070188
    Abstract: A garden management system including a monitoring device, the monitoring device including a soil sensor; a body including a set of ambient environment sensors, a geographic location mechanism, a wireless communication mechanism, a power supply electrically connected to and configured to power the soil sensor, ambient environment sensors, wireless communication mechanism, and geographic location mechanism; and a renewable power source electrically connected to and configured to charge the power supply with harvested renewable power; and a set of supports connecting the body to an end of the soil sensor, the body cooperatively defining a handle void with the set of supports.
